Sutil joins Sauber for 2014

Adrian Sutil has been announced as the first of Sauber’s drivers for the 2014 campaign.The news comes a day after Sergio Perez was confirmed at Force India, ending any chance of the German staying at the team with which he has spent his entire F1 career to date.More to followFor tickets and travel to 2014 FORMULA 1 races, click here.For FORMULA 1 merchandise, click here.
